Key Revenue Streams Fueling NBA's Business Success
- Television and Broadcast Rights: The NBA generates significant income through lucrative TV and streaming rights deals with global broadcasters. This revenue not only supports the league but also elevates its international presence.
- Ticket Sales and Event Revenues: Attending games remains a core aspect of the NBA's business model. Through ticket sales, merchandise, and in-arena experiences, the league maximizes fan engagement and revenue.
- Merchandising: NBA-branded apparel, equipment, and collectibles contribute heavily to its income, leveraging the league’s global popularity.
- Global Sponsorship and Advertising: Strategic partnerships with international brands amplify brand exposure and generate substantial sponsorship income.
- Digital Content and Social Media: The NBA capitalizes on digital platforms to widen its reach, monetize content, and engage younger audiences.

In-Depth Analysis: What Does GTD Stand For in NBA?
Now, addressing one of the common questions among fans and analysts alike: what does gtd stand for in nba. Interestingly, within the context of the NBA and sports in general, "GTD" often refers to "Game Time Decision." This term plays a significant role in team strategy, player management, and fantasy sports analytics.
Understanding 'Game Time Decision' (GTD) in NBA Context
Game Time Decision is a status assigned to players who are questionable for a particular game, typically due to injury, fatigue, or management of playing time. Coaches and medical staff evaluate players up to the last minute before tip-off to determine their participation. This dynamic decision-making reflects a sophisticated level of team management that balances player health, team performance, and strategic objectives.

How Teams Use GTD Status to Maximize Success
- Strategic Player Management: Teams may give players rest or push their limits depending on the importance of upcoming fixtures.
- Injury Prevention: Monitoring player condition helps prevent further injury and optimize long-term performance.
- Enhanced Fan Experience: Providing real-time updates heightens engagement, keeping fans involved even when players are uncertain.
